Eleanor Hodgson 1861–1940 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1861
Birth Location: Kirkby Lonsdale, Westmorland, England
Death Date: Oct 1940
Death Location: Lancaster, Lancashire, England
Father: ROBERT HODGSON
Mother: Ellen Hodgson
Spouse(s): James Simpson, John Wilkenson
Children(s): Helena Simpson, Frances Wilkinson, Mary Wilkenson, James Wilkenson, Eleanor Wilkenson
In 1861, Eleanor Hodgson entered the world in Kirkby Lonsdale, Westmorland, England, born to Robert Hodgson And Ellen Hodgson. In 1861, Eleanor Hodgson resided in Kirkby Lonsdale, Westmorland, England. In 1891, Eleanor Hodgson resided in Warton, Warton Holy Trinity, Warton with Lindeth, . Eleanor Hodgson married James Simpson, John Wilkenson, and had children including Eleanor Wilkenson, Frances Wilkinson, Helena Jane Simpson, James A Wilkenson, Mary A Wilkenson. Eleanor Hodgson passed away in 1940 in Lancaster, Lancashire, England.
